Abstract

A drill includes a shank, a central insert and a peripheral insert. The shank defines a central axis of rotation and has pockets which carry the peripheral and central inserts. Chip flutes are formed in an outer periphery of the shank for conducting chips cut by the respective inserts. The peripheral insert includes a first operative cutting edge, and the central insert includes a second operative cutting edge which overlaps the first cutting edge at an overlap region. The central insert forms a rake surface adjacent to the second cutting edge. The rake surface includes a first portion disposed at the overlap region, and a second portion disposed at the axis of rotation of the shank. The first portion has a larger rake angle than the second portion.
